Blackjack MH stands for Blackjack Multi-Hand — a variation of the classic card game that lets you play multiple hands simultaneously against the dealer. Where standard blackjack gives you one hand per round, Blackjack MH on jl9999 lets you run two, three, or even five hands at the same time, multiplying your action and your winning potential in every single round.
The core objective remains the same as the blackjack you already know: get as close to 21 as possible without going bust, and beat the dealer's hand. But with multiple hands in play, every decision — hit, stand, double down, split — becomes more layered and strategically interesting. The rules at jl9999's Blackjack MH tables are player-friendly and follow standard multi-deck blackjack conventions.
jl9999 Blackjack MH uses 6 standard decks shuffled together. This is the industry-standard configuration for multi-hand tables — it keeps the house edge low and card counting impractical, making the game fair for all players.
The dealer must stand on all 17s including a soft 17 (Ace + 6). This is a player-favorable rule — it slightly reduces the house edge compared to tables where the dealer hits soft 17.
A natural blackjack (Ace + 10-value card) pays 3:2 on your bet. So a ₱1,000 bet wins ₱1,500. Be cautious of any table offering 6:5 blackjack — that's a significant edge shift against players. jl9999 keeps it at the fair 3:2.
You may double down on any two-card total. This means placing an additional bet equal to your original wager and receiving exactly one more card. Most effective on totals of 10 or 11 against a weak dealer card.
If your first two cards are a matching pair (e.g., two 8s, two Aces), you can split them into two separate hands, each with its own bet. Aces can be split but receive only one additional card each. You may re-split up to 3 times on non-Ace pairs.
When the dealer's face-up card is an Ace, you're offered Insurance — a side bet of up to half your original bet that pays 2:1 if the dealer has blackjack. Statistically, Insurance is generally a losing bet over time and most basic strategy charts advise against it.
Late surrender is available on jl9999's Blackjack MH tables. If you believe your hand is very unlikely to beat the dealer, you can surrender after the dealer checks for blackjack — giving up half your bet and saving the other half. Useful on hard 16 vs dealer 9/10/Ace.
You can activate up to 5 hands per round on jl9999 Blackjack MH. Each hand is independent — a bust on hand 2 doesn't affect hand 4. Each hand requires its own bet and plays out sequentially left to right before the dealer reveals their hole card.

The actions below represent mathematically optimal plays for common scenarios.
| Your Hand Total | Dealer Shows | Recommended Action |
|---|---|---|
| Hard 8 or less | Any | Hit |
| Hard 9 | 3 – 6 | Double Down |
| Hard 10 or 11 | 2 – 9 | Double Down |
| Hard 12 – 16 | 2 – 6 | Stand |
| Hard 12 – 16 | 7 – Ace | Hit |
| Hard 17+ | Any | Stand |
| Hard 16 | 9, 10, Ace | Surrender |
| Pair of Aces | Any | Split |
| Pair of 8s | Any | Split |
| Pair of 10s | Any | Stand |
| Soft 17 (A+6) | 3 – 6 | Double Down |
| Soft 18 (A+7) | 2 – 8 | Stand |

The basic strategy chart is not cheating — it's math. Memorize the key decision points (when to hit, stand, double, split) and you'll cut the house edge to around 0.5%. Most casino losses come from gut-feel plays that deviate from optimal strategy.
Decide your session budget before loading jl9999. If you're playing ₱200/hand on 3 hands simultaneously, that's ₱600 per round. A ₱5,000 session bankroll gives you reasonable longevity without overexposing yourself in a variance swing.
Playing 5 hands simultaneously is exciting, but it burns through your bankroll faster when you hit a bad shoe. Consider starting with 2-3 hands, then expanding to full 5-hand play once you're up and comfortable with the table's rhythm.
Insurance feels like a safety net but statistically pays out less than it costs over time. Unless you're tracking the deck composition, skip Insurance and trust your basic strategy decisions instead.
Two rules you should never break: always split a pair of Aces (gives two strong starting hands), and always split a pair of 8s (16 is the worst hand in blackjack — splitting gives you two shots at a better result). These splits hold on jl9999's Blackjack MH regardless of what the dealer shows.
